A leading insurance provider is seeking an ILR Motor Damage Solicitor to join their Litigation Team in Leeds.

Responsibilities include managing litigated matters, ensuring compliance with legal requirements and driving strategies to achieve positive outcomes.

Ideal candidates will have solid experience in civil litigation and be qualified solicitors with strong negotiation and drafting skills.

This role offers a hybrid working model and excellent benefits including a 9% pension and annual performance bonus.
